7—(1) Section 118 (evidence of identity) is amended as follows.N.I.

(2) In subsection (1)—

(a)after “consider” insert “ an application as mentioned in section 116A(4)(a) or (5)(a) or ”, and

(b)after “117” insert “ , 117A ”.

(3) After subsection (3) insert—

(3A) The Department by notice given in writing may require a person who has a certificate which is subject to up-date arrangements under section 116A to attend at a place and time specified in the notice to provide fingerprints for the sole purpose of enabling the Department to verify whether information in the possession of the Department that the Department considers may be relevant to the person's certificate does relate to that person.

(3B) If a person fails to comply with a requirement imposed under subsection (3A), the Department by notice given in writing may inform that person that, from a date specified in the notice, the person's certificate is to cease to be subject to up-date arrangements..

(4) In subsection (4) after “117” insert “ or 117A ”.
